Psalm 45:3–5—Is this a prediction of Mohammed?
Psalm 45:3–5
—Is this a prediction of Mohammed?
Problem:
Since this verse speaks of one coming with the “sword” to subdue his enemies, Muslims sometimes cite it as a prediction of their prophet Mohammed, who was known as “the prophet of the sword.” They insist it could not refer to Jesus, since He never came with a sword (
Matt. 26:52
).
Solution:
This contention, however, fails for several reasons. First, the very next verse (v.
6
) identifies the person spoken of as “God” whom Jesus claimed to be (
John 8:58
;
10:30
). But Mohammed denied he was God, saying he was only a human prophet. Second, the NT affirms that this passage refers to Christ (
Heb. 1:8
). Third, although Jesus did not come the first time with a sword, He will at His second coming (cf.
Rev. 19:11–16
).
